Osmia lignaria laboratory rearing protocol v1
View through CrossRef
Our protocol was designed to rear Osmia lignaria Say (Hymenoptera: Megachilidae) from immature stages to adult emergence following their natural phenology in northern Utah. Many aspects of the bee's biology can be analyzed using this protocol, including ecology, genetics, microbiome, pathology, toxicology, and pollinator management. An individual bee can be observed as a response to a treatment group, and its development and survival can be measured. The interaction of various stressors can help define synergistic, antagonistic, and additive effects, including acute, sublethal, and chronic treatment responses. Osmia lignaria was used as a model to rear solitary bees in a laboratory setting.
